#C43BAC Hex Color Code

#C43BAC

The Hexadecimal Color #C43BAC is a contrast shade of Medium Orchid. #C43BAC RGB value is rgb(196, 59, 172). RGB Color Model of #C43BAC consists of 76% red, 23% green and 67% blue. HSL color Mode of #C43BAC has 311°(degrees) Hue, 54% Saturation and 50% Lightness. #C43BAC color has an wavelength of 424.18519n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#C43BAC is #CC66CC.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#C43BAC is #C3A. The Closest Color to #C43BAC is #BA55D3. Official Name of #C43BAC Hex Code is Cerise.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#C43BAC is 0 Cyan 70 Magenta 12 Yellow 23 Black and #C43BAC CMY is 0, 70, 12.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#C43BAC

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
